Introduction

Sustrans incorporates equality, diversity and inclusion (EDI) into our core objectives, making every effort to eliminate discrimination, create equal opportunities and develop good working relationships between different people.

Our culture actively values difference and recognises that people from different backgrounds and experiences can bring valuable insights to the workplace and enhance the way we work.

Our Equality, Diversity and Inclusion Policy outlines our commitments in more detail.

We will apply our Equality, Diversity and Inclusion Policy consistently in its operations and will not discriminate on grounds of age, disability, gender, gender assignment, marital or civil partnership status, pregnancy or maternity, race (including nationality, ethnic or national origin), religion or belief / lack of religion or belief, sexual orientation or contractual status (fixed term / full or part time). This policy applies to all of our staff, volunteers and representatives.

We aim to ensure that our staff are recruited, managed, trained and promoted on the basis of ability, the requirements of the job and the need to maintain an effective and efficient organisation.

Furthermore, we monitor the composition of our workforce and will introduce positive action if it appears that our Equality, Diversity and Inclusion Policy is not fully effective.

8% Percentage of staff disclosing long term health condition or disability

Staff by Ethnicity

Asian - British/Indian (1%) Asian - British/Pakistani (1%)Chinese - Other (1%) Mixed Race (1%)Other (2%) Prefer not to say (1%)White -British (81%) White - Other (12%)
